NATV 110 - Intro to Native American Studies [SGR #3]


This course introduces concepts foundational to the field of Native American Studies from a multidisciplinary perspective.  These themes include: sovereignty and self-determination, indigenous worldviews and philosophies, colonization and decolonization, intellectual and cultural sovereignty and the commitment of Native American Studies to social justice.

This course meets System General Education Requirement: SGR #3  

Credits: 3
